About
Donora is an indie pop band hailing from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, known for their vibrant blend of catchy melodies and energetic performances. The group is composed of Casey Hanner (vocals, guitar), Jake Hanner (drums, production), and Jake Churton (bass). They create a sound that merges elements of indie pop, dance-rock, and electronic influences, drawing listeners in with their infectious hooks and upbeat rhythms. Donora has crafted a unique space within the indie music scene, characterized by their playful yet polished approach to songwriting.
How to Sound Like Donora
To achieve Donora's sound, musicians should focus on creating bright and punchy guitar tones, which are often layered with crisp electronic elements and danceable rhythms. Their music is marked by a clean and melodic vocal delivery, supported by groovy bass lines that add depth without overshadowing the catchy hooks. Drummers aiming to emulate their style should prioritize tight, energetic beats that drive the songs forward, often employing a mix of acoustic and electronic drum sounds. The band's production leans towards a polished, radio-friendly finish, with a focus on clarity and balance across all instruments. Utilizing digital effects and synth layers can help replicate the modern, vibrant texture that defines Donora's music.
